  // Content-quality heuristic — refuses spam / "aaaa..." / chip-pasting that
  // technically hits 300 chars but isn't actual writing. Tuned by hand so
  // real entries pass ~80% of the time and obvious low-effort ones fail.
  // Returns { ok: bool, reason?: string }.
  const entryQuality = (raw) => {
    if (!raw) return { ok: false, reason: 'short' };
    const chars = [...raw].filter(c => !/\s/.test(c));
    if (chars.length < 50) return { ok: false, reason: 'short' };
    const lower = chars.map(c => c.toLowerCase ? c.toLowerCase() : c);

    // 1. Character variety — unique / total
    const unique = new Set(lower);
    const ratio = unique.size / chars.length;
    if (ratio < 0.12 || unique.size < 20) return { ok: false, reason: 'low-variety' };

    // 2. Longest consecutive run of the same character
    let maxRun = 1, run = 1;
    for (let i = 1; i < lower.length; i++) {
      if (lower[i] === lower[i - 1]) { run++; if (run > maxRun) maxRun = run; }
      else run = 1;
    }
    if (maxRun > 10) return { ok: false, reason: 'repeat-run' };

    // 3. Most-repeated 4-char substring (catches phrase-spam without
    // penalizing reasonable repetition of names that are 5+ chars).
    const ngrams = new Map();
    for (let i = 0; i <= lower.length - 4; i++) {
      const k = lower.slice(i, i + 4).join('');
      ngrams.set(k, (ngrams.get(k) || 0) + 1);
    }
    let maxN = 0;
    for (const v of ngrams.values()) { if (v > maxN) maxN = v; }
    if (maxN > 12) return { ok: false, reason: 'repeat-phrase' };

    return { ok: true };
  };
